Danvers and Beverly are an even 5-5 against one another since April of 2018, but likely not for long. The Falcons will take on the Panthers at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day.
Danvers managed to slip by Swampscott the last time these teams faced off, but didn't have those same answers this time around. The Falcons lost 15-1 to the Big Blue on Wednesday. Surprisingly, this marked the Falcons' fourth straight game in which the away team has come away the victor.
Meanwhile, Beverly came into Wednesday's contest having lost four straight, but that streak is now in the rearview. They blew past Saugus 8-0 on Wednesday. That looming 8-0 mark stands out as the most commanding margin for the Panthers yet this season.
Beverly's victory bumped their record up to 4-6. As for Danvers, they have been struggling recently as they've lost four of their last five matchups. That's put a noticeable dent in their 5-6 record this season.
Everything went Danvers' way against Beverly in their previous matchup back in April, as Danvers made off with a 7-1 win. The rematch might be a little tougher for the Falcons since the team won't have the home-field adv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
